
We define the multiples of 12/66 as the product of any integer multiplied by 12/66. Therefore, to create a list of multiples of 12/66 we start by multiplying 12/66 by one, then we multiply 12/66 by two, then we multiply 12/66 by three, and so on.
To multiply a fraction by an integer, we leave the denominator alone and multiply the numerator by the integer. It is impossible to give you a list of all multiples of 12/66 because the list goes on forever. However, here is the math to calculate the beginning list of multiples of 12/66.
